Robert Half is seeking a Total Rewards Manager for our Downtown client within the mining industry. The ideal candidate will be proactive, experienced, a keen collaborative and someone who is hands on. This is a newly created position, with ample opportunity to make it your own through spearheading projects, HRIS, developing out best practice and procedures in line with the company's strategic goals.

The Total Rewards Manager will play a critical role in designing, implementing, and managing comprehensive compensation and benefits programs that attract, retain, and motivate talent. Reporting directly to the VP of HR, this position will ensure that our total rewards strategy aligns with the organization's goals and complies with legal and regulatory requirements.

Key Responsibilities

Compensation Strategy:

○ Develop and manage competitive compensation structures, including salary bands and incentive programs.

○ Conduct market research to ensure alignment with industry standards and best practices.

Benefits Administration

○ Oversee the design and administration of employee benefits programs, including health insurance, retirement plans, and wellness initiatives.

○ Evaluate and recommend new benefit programs to enhance employee satisfaction.

Compliance And Reporting

○ Prepare and present reports on total rewards metrics and analytics to senior management.

Employee Engagement

○ Collaborate with HR and management to communicate total rewards programs effectively.

○ Analyze employee feedback and engagement surveys to identify areas for improvement in rewards and recognition.

Budget Management

○ Develop and manage the total rewards budget, ensuring effective allocation of resources.

○ Monitor program costs and analyze the financial impact of total rewards initiatives.

Project Management

○ Lead and participate in projects related to total rewards, such as program redesigns and system implementations.

○ Collaborate with cross-functional teams to support organizational initiatives.

Requirements

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or related field; and/or CPHR designation
  • 10+ years of experience in compensation and benefits management.
  • Strong knowledge of compensation trends, benefits programs, and labor market analysis.
  • Excellent analytical skills and proficiency in data analysis and reporting tools.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to influence and collaborate across all levels of the organization.
  • Experience with HRIS and compensation management software is a plus.
